It's a classic three-hand movement, displaying hours, minutes, and seconds. The power reserve is a respectable three days (72 hours), a feature that allows for convenient wear without the need for frequent winding. This extended power reserve is achieved through a carefully optimized mainspring and gear train design. The movement operates at a frequency of 21,600 vibrations per hour (3 Hz), a standard for many high-quality mechanical movements. Panerai P.3000 Movement: A Closer Look at the Components
The P.3000 movement features a variety of components carefully selected for their performance and reliability. These include:
* Mainspring: The heart of the power reserve, responsible for storing energy and driving the movement.
* Gear Train: A series of precisely engineered gears that transfer power from the mainspring to the escapement.
* Escapement: The mechanism that regulates the release of energy from the mainspring, ensuring accurate timekeeping. This often includes a balance wheel and hairspring.
* Balance Wheel: A crucial component of the escapement, oscillating at a precise frequency to regulate the timekeeping.
* Hairspring: A delicate spring attached to the balance wheel, controlling its oscillation.
